🌍 Granular Gamerules

This mod significantly expands your control over Minecraft's standard settings through enhanced granular management:
🔧 Detailed Rule Partitioning
Standard Minecraft game rules often bundle multiple functions within a single setting. This mod meticulously separates the most overloaded ones into distinct elements:
- mobGriefing splits into discrete block destruction abilities by various mobs
- doMobSpawning enables independent management of different creature category spawning
- randomTickSpeed distributes across various random update types
- universalAnger becomes configurable for different mob species
🆕 Supplementary Utility Settings
The mod introduces several new practical rule offerings you might find valuable:
- Underground players no longer influence the sleep vote count
- Option to disable thunderstorms within the weather cycle
- Protection against crop trampling by players
- Biome-based restrictions for water and lava source creation
🖥️ Server Configuration Control
When administering dedicated servers and realizing forgotten server.properties adjustments, the mod facilitates in-game corrections via pseudo-rules:
- PvP mode
- Flight permissions
- Command blocks
- Maximum player count
- Spawn protection
- View and simulation distances
- Entity data broadcasting range
These modifications automatically persist to the server configuration file.
🛠️ Compatibility and Installation
The component maintains compatibility with other modifications, data packs, and server plugins. Operates server-side only. Requires Fabric API and YACL for functionality. Safe for existing world implementation and subsequent removal.
The comprehensive feature set encompasses 37 sub-rules, three supplementary settings, and eight server configuration parameters.